The Crew (2000): Dir: Michael Dinner / Cast: Richard Dreyfuss, Burt Reynolds, Dan Hedaya, Seymour Cassel, Carrie-Anne Moss: Here is a comedy that features a concept that is actually funny. Title suggests small factors prevailing over bigger ones. It opens in New Jersey 1968 and chronicles four mafia guys now living in a care home. Richard Dreyfuss regrets leaving his family and wishes to locate his daughter. Burt Reynolds cannot hold a job. Dan Hedaya works at a morgue. Seymour Cassel hardly speaks accepts during sex. They are blackmailed into kidnapping but accidentally blow up the home of a drug dealer. This is perhaps the funniest and best set up comic sequence in the film, and director Michael Dinner capitalizes upon it with great payoff. Acting by the veteran cast is a great combination. Dreyfuss will discover that his daughter is indeed the police woman investigating their crimes. Reynolds cannot make a career out of the fast food industry. Hedaya makes smiles on the corpses at the morgue. And Cassel has great sex. Carrie-Anne Moss is effective as Dreyfuss's daughter who is a police officer and now dealing with who her father became. What works against it is the contrived ending that allows the criminal so-called good guys to get off the hook. It has a great theme regarding time and age and a small crew that got duped into making a terrible move. Score: 7 / 10

I don't think this movie was given enough of a chance. The cast alone is worth watching the movie for (Jennifer Tilly is one of my favorites; the cast also includes Burt Reynolds, Richard Dreyfuss, Jeremy Piven and Carrie Anne Moss. The jokes are cute and clever, and although it doesn't have the clever wit of a Tarantino, it's still well-timed and hilarious.I'd never heard of this movie and happened to see it on TV. Now, I'm a hard sell, and I laughed my ass off through half the movie and smiled at the sweet, fairy tale ending that leaves everyone walking away from the movie with warm fuzzies.And it's not just some mushy piece of sap; it's about old wise guys, so there are plenty of geriatric fist fights and pee jokes for the guys (and for those of us females who appreciate gentle toilet humor too, like me).So give this movie a chance, is all I'm saying, and I think you'll be pleasantly surprised.

Ugh. What a disappointment. A great line-up: Dannie Hedaya, Big Burt Reynolds, Seymour Cassel, Richard Dreyfuss and even Lainie Kazan; an excellent premise for hilarity: a bunch of retired wise-guys...and no story. It just falls apart like one of those cartoon characters that's been hit in the head with a falling anvil: first, the head, then an arm, then..., well, you know. Dang! it's too stinking bad as I wanted, really wanted to see some funny business out of this array of talent-- but, even the best acting "Crew" can't pull it off with no story. The first reviewer here remarked on the retiree stereotypes and the gags wear thin, thin after the first run through. The plot (?) doesn't hold and it goes down, down. Bummer. I don't like to dis a film, especially with a "Crew" of guys that I've enjoyed in other films, but this one is a stinker and we will just have to let it go. Bummer again. I was up for some good comedy.
